Top 5 Visa-Friendly European Cities for US Digital Nomads

US digital nomads seeking remote work opportunities are looking for European cities with good visa policies, active communities, and good standard of living.

These are the top 5 European cities that allow visas, perfect for US digital nomads.

Best 5 European Cities for US Digital Nomads

1. Lisbon, Portugal

  • Visa Options and Requirements

Non-EU citizens are able to reside and work in Lisbon with a D7 visa. For remote workers who can provide proof of a consistent foreign income, this visa is ideal.

To apply, you must provide proof of income and housing in Portugal.

  • Cost of Living and Quality of Life

Lisbon has more cheap housing, public transit, and food alternatives than many cities in Western Europe.

It also has a lower cost of living.

  • Digital Nomad Community and Networking

It is simple to meet other remote workers and expand your professional network in the city because there are a lot of co-working spaces and gatherings for digital nomads.

2. Barcelona, Spain

  • Visa Options and Requirements

The best option for people who want to live and work remotely from Barcelona is the Spanish Non-Lucrative Visa.

Proof of health insurance and financial independence are required for this visa.

  • Cost of Living and Quality of Life

Barcelona has a somewhat higher cost of living than Lisbon, but it is still reasonable.

In addition to having a vibrant artistic community, first-rate public transportation, and a wealth of recreational opportunities, the city provides a range of housing possibilities.

  • Digital Nomad Community and Networking

Barcelona is home to a sizable co-working space network and a vibrant community of digital nomads.

Establishing ties with other remote professionals is made easier by regular networking events and meetups.

3. Berlin, Germany

  • Visa Options and Requirements

US residents are able to live and work in Berlin with the German Freelancer Visa.

Candidates must provide evidence of freelance agreements as well as a strong business strategy.

  • Cost of Living and Quality of Life

The cost of living in Berlin is cheaper than in other large European cities.

In addition to a wide variety of cultural and recreational offerings, it offers reasonably priced apartments.

  • Digital Nomad Community and Networking

With so many co-working spaces and networking events, Berlin has an active group of digital nomads that make it simple for remote workers to meet and cooperate.

4. Tallinn, Estonia

  • Visa Options and Requirements

With the help of Estonia’s Digital Nomad Visa, remote workers can live and work in Tallinn for organizations outside of Estonia.

Proof of job or company ownership outside of Estonia, as well as fulfillment of income standards, are needed for the visa.

  • Cost of Living and Quality of Life

The cost of living is cheaper in Tallinn than it is in many other European capitals.

The city is a nice location for digital nomads because it offers cheap housing and a vibrant cultural environment.

  • Digital Nomad Community and Networking

There are lots of networking chances in the city’s tech scene and encouraging startup ecosystem.

Cooperation and contacts are made easier by Tallinn’s co-working spaces and expanding population of digital nomads.

5. Prague, Czech Republic

  • Visa Options and Requirements

Living and working in Prague is possible for US digital nomads with the Zivnostensky list (trade license) visa.

Candidates must submit documentation of their financial stability and company operations.

  • Cost of Living and Quality of Life

Prague has a cheap cost of living that maintains a balance between affordability and living standards.

The city boasts an active arts community and a range of housing possibilities.

  • Digital Nomad Community and Networking

Prague is home to a growing community of digital nomads who enjoy plenty of co-working spaces and social gatherings.

Bottom Line

These European towns are ideal locations for US digital nomads because they provide a variety of visa choices, lively communities, and appealing living circumstances.
